Many network cameras include a built-in MicroSD card slot. This allows the camera to record video directly to onboard memory. It is often used as a backup layout; if the local network goes down, the camera keeps recording to the card and syncs back to the NVR once the connection is restored. Summary of the Workflow

The compressed data is packaged into IP packets and transmitted via Ethernet cable (RJ45) or Wi-Fi. Because the camera has its own IP address, it can send this data to a Network Video Recorder (NVR), a server, or directly to the cloud [1]. 5. Viewing and Management

A single uncompressed 1080p frame can be ~3 MB. At 30 fps, that’s 90 MB per second—too large for a network. The camera’s encoder compresses the video using codecs like (or sometimes MJPEG for stills). This reduces the bitrate to 1–8 Mbps depending on quality settings.
